  1. Once upon a time there lived three young men who were brothers. The two oldest of them got sick and died and the youngest brother was left alone. About a year after when he was feeding cattle they appeared to him and they asked him would he help them to do a certain thing. He knew who they were and he said he would. Then they told him that there was a beautiful lady after being married and they wanted to get her and that they could not get her without him being with them. Then he said he would go with them and do whatever they asked him. They told him to follow them and they went to a big house. When they went as far as the gate they told him that
